tp官方下载安卓最新版本2024_tpwallet安卓版下载/苹果IOS正版_TP官方网址下载

TPWallet与UISwap一体化:从接入流程到安全与智能监控的全面分析

引言

本文围绕如何将TPWallet连接到UISwap展开,从接入实现步骤谈起,深入分析高级支付安全、便捷数据服务、技术前景、传输安全、可靠性设计、高效支付认证与智能监控等关键维度,给出可落地的实践建议和架构要点。

一、接入流程(总体流程与实现要点)

1) 兼容与准备:确认TPWallet与UISwap支持的链(如以太坊、BSC、Layer2)和RPC端点;准备钱包地址、私钥管理策略或钱包连接协议(WalletConnect、Injected Web3或自研SDK)。

2) 连接建立:前端通过WalletConnect或浏览器注入端(window.ethereum)发起连接请求,用户在TPWallet确认后建立会话,获取地址与签名能力。对接UISwap的路由与合约地址,配置合约ABI。

3) 交易准备与签名:构造UISwap需要的交易数据(swap路由、最小接收量、deadline、gas估算);使用EIP-712结构化签名或钱包本地签名(硬件签名/TPWallet内置签名)完成授权与交易签名。

4) 发送与链上确认:通过安全的JSON-RPC或UISwap提供的聚合节点广播交易,监听Tx哈希并等待确认,处理重试与回滚逻辑。

5) 事件订阅与状态同步:通过WebSocket/WSS或区块链索引服务订阅Transfer、Swap等事件,保持UI与后端数据一致。

二、高级支付安全

- 密钥管理:推荐使用多重签名或MPC方案,将关键签署权分散;支持硬件安全模块(HSM)或安全元件(TEE)保护私钥。

- 签名策略:使用EIP-712以防止签名重放和误签;对重要操作采用多因素签名流程(例如设备验证+PIN+生物)。

- 最小权限与时间窗口:对代币批准设置最小额度与时限,使用限额合约或permit(ERC-2612)减少无限授权带来的风险。

三、便捷数据服务

- 本地索引与缓存:部署子图(The Graph)或自建索引器,提供低延迟的交易历史、价格和流动性信息。

- 聚合价格与预言机:集成链上/链下预言机(Chainlink、Pyth)与UISwap自身路由,确保滑点估算与价格预览的准确性。

- 用户体验API:提供交易模拟(eth_call)、价格预估、Gas估算、失败原因解析的REST或GraphQL接口,提高前端响应速度。

四、技术前景(趋势与演进方向)

- Account Abstraction(AA):将提升支付体验,支持抽象账户实现更灵活的认证(社交恢复、批量签名、免Gas体验)。

- Layer2与跨链聚合:更多UISwap路由可能跨Rollup/链实现,TPWallet需支持链间桥与流动性路由策略。

- 零知识技术:zk-rollup与zk证明将减少交互成本并提升隐私,对高频小额支付友好。

五、安全传输与通信保障

- 传输加密:所有RPC、API与WebSocket均通过TLS/WSS,使用强加密套件与证书钉扎(certificate pinning)降低中间人风险。

- 防重放与非对称认证:交易包含nonce/timestamp;API使用JWT或mTLS鉴权,签名验证在链下与链上双重校验。

- 节点防护:限制RPC频率、使用IP白名单与DDoS防护,保证链节点的可用性与一致性。

六、安全可靠性设计

- 合约与系统审计:对UISwap交互合约、桥合约、授权逻辑做定期审计与模糊测试;采用升级安全模式(代理+时锁)控制升级风险。

- 容错与回滚:前端/后端实现事务补偿机制,监控失败交易并提供回滚或用户提示,降低资金损失概率。

七、高效支付认证

- EIP-712与气费代付:使用结构化签名减少误签风险,配合meta-transaction实现Gasless支付或代付体验。

- 快速授权流程:降低确认次数、预先签署低风险授权(小额、短期),同时对高风险操作触发增强认证(硬件+OTP)。

八、智能监控与运营安全

- 实时监控:对交易延迟、滑点异常、失败率、资金流向进行实时采集与仪表盘展示;设置阈值告警。

- 异常检测:引入行为分析与机器学习模型识别洗钱、闪兑套利或异常转账,结合规则引擎自动化处置(冻结、限额)。

- 联合事件响应:建立多方应急流程(钱包、UISwap、节点提供商),并对外公告机制和补偿策略预案。

结论与实践建议

1) 优先在测试网实现完整连接与签名流程,使用模拟交易与子图验证数据一致性。2) 引入分层安全:本地签名+硬件/多签+审计合约;对高风险操作启用额外认证。3) 建立完善的数据服务(索引、预言机、缓存)以提升用户体验。4) 部署全面的监控与告警体系,结合异常检测实现主动防御。5) 跟踪Account Abstraction、zk与跨链生态演进,设计可扩展的接入架构。

通过上述方法,TPWallet与UISwap的对接可以在保障高安全性的同时,提供便捷、低摩擦的交换体验,并具备可扩展的技术演进路径和智能监控能力。

作者:张星辰 发布时间:2025-11-07 04:15:27

<font dir="or7vlp0"></font><legend id="plgszr_"></legend><code id="w4bbsu4"></code><ins dir="fadztpk"></ins><noframes date-time="h4vg7yc">
相关阅读